Demon wrestling falls in Burlington
Washington’s 4-match streak not enough in SEC battle
Andy Krutsinger
Jan. 22, 2023 2:19 pm
BURLINGTON — The Washington wrestling team was at Burlington High School on Thursday for a Southeast Conference road dual. The Demons had a strong start, but couldn’t keep it going in a 51-27 loss to Burlington.
Washington won the first four matches of the day, as Caden Greiner picked up a 7-6 decision at 132 pounds, and Jude Carter (138), Jack Kleese (145) and Chase Greiner (152) all had pins, but a number of forfeits, along with a couple of losses on the mats, led to the Demons dropping the next nine bouts.
Aaron Boone scooped up six points for the Demons at 126 pounds, but by that time, but by that time, the Grayhounds had wrapped it up.
Washington finished the 2023 SEC season 2-3, which currently lines the Demons up for a fourth-place finish.
